Rainbow Families checklist: Creating inclusive service and education environments
This practical checklist helps early childhood education and care services create welcoming, inclusive environments where every family feels seen, respected and valued. Designed to support reflection and continuous improvement, it encourages educators and leaders to assess their current practices, identify opportunities for greater inclusion, and build confidence in supporting rainbow families and other diverse family structures.
The checklist explores everyday aspects of service delivery, from enrolment forms and policies to language, learning environments, family engagement and staff capability. It encourages services to consider how inclusion is reflected in both visible practices and organisational culture, helping to create spaces where children from all family backgrounds can thrive.
